Datto Holding Corp. (MSP) Tops Q1 EPS by 1c, Revenues Beat; Offers 2Q & FY21 Revenues Guidance Above Consensus

May 12, 2021 4:13 PM EDT

Datto Holding Corp. (NYSE: MSP) reported Q1 EPS of $0.18, $0.01 better than the analyst estimate of $0.17. Revenue for the quarter came in at $144.9 million versus the consensus estimate of $143.03 million.

“Our first quarter results represented a great start to the year,” said Tim Weller, Datto’s Chief Executive Officer. “We delivered subscription revenue growth of 17% year over year, added 300 net new partners during the quarter and drove another sequential increase in ARR growth, so the business continues to accelerate. Looking ahead to the rest of 2021, we remain focused on our investments in cloud and security as we give our MSP partners the ability to secure SMB digital assets in a hybrid cloud world no matter where the data and applications live. We see good momentum across the product suite and we are well positioned to capitalize on the large and growing market opportunity ahead of us.”

GUIDANCE:

Datto Holding Corp. sees Q2 2021 revenue of $146-148 million, versus the consensus of $142.4 million.

Datto Holding Corp. sees FY2021 revenue of $594-600 million, versus the consensus of $587.07 million.
